Crafting a Classic Scottish Kilt Outfit
To assemble a truly classic Scottish kilt outfit , several essential elements need to be considered . Begin with the kilt itself – typically crafted from tartan representing a family's heritage. Pairing the kilt with a well-fitted jacket, often a doublet or a modern tailored jacket, is important. Don't overlook the accessories: a classic sporran, long socks, ghillie boots, and a stylish kilt pin all enhance the complete effect. Finally, a restrained selection of jewelry, such as a pin , can finalize the refined appearance.
Delving into Scottish Tartan
Scottish patterns , far more simply a style , holds a deep history and profound meaning. Originally, individual weaves served as a clan identifier, enabling individuals to readily determine a person's heritage and allegiance to a certain Scottish clan . Dating back, the adoption of unique color combinations was sometimes tied to regional areas, with different regions developing their own styles. While once controlled and confined by clan practice, modern expressions of cloth are commonly available and embraced across the planet.
